I had no pattern or plan when I started this one. I knew I wanted to do irregular stars, but didn’t bother to do any math, before I started. If I had of, I would probably have made the stars in sizes that added up. You know 3″, 6″, 9″s where you could stack the blocks and make them logically fit together. But no. I made a stack of random star blocks, laid them out on the piece of backing I had on hand, then using my ruler, added bits and pieces to make it all add up to a squared up quilt.
